First case report of a natural killer T (NK/T) extranodal nasal lymphoma presenting as a diabetes insipidus

Alvarado Rosas Karol Almendra , Sacoto Valeria Gonzalez , Serrano Urzaiz Leticia , Lacarta Benitez Macarena , Contreras Pascual Cristina , Lopez Alaminos Maria Elena , Trincado Pablo , De Diego Garcia Patricia , Acha Perez Javier

A 52-year-old male patient with no past medical history of interest was admitted to our Endocrinology Unit with a clinical course developed in the last month of sudden polyuria, nocturia and polydipsia (8 liters/day) associated with bilateral low back and leg pain, a right-side nasal congestion with eye swelling and paresthesia.
